Why incoterms comparison for buyers matters on the Prime Air
Ex works looks cheap until customs, handling and destination charges are added back.
In practice the decision comes down to three numbers: unit cost, freight per unit and the realistic sell through rate for Prime Air.
Delivered terms simplify budgeting but remove visibility of the freight cost build up.

Frequently asked questions
Which incoterm suits a first Prime Air order?
Buyers without a broker usually prefer a delivered term for the first shipment, then move to FOB once the lane is established.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
